Mangoneada or Chamango is a Mexican fruit drink. The drink is typically made with chamoy sauce, mangos, lime juice, and chili powder and is decorated with a tamarind straw. It is popular in Colorado, Chicago, California, New Mexico, Texas, Arizona and Mexico.[1]
